French Screen Studies is an academic journal published by ROUTLEDGE JOURNALS, TAYLOR & FRANCIS LTD (United States). Identifiers: ISSN 2643-8941, eISSN 2643-895X. Indexed in A&HCI, SCOPUS. Metrics: JIF 0.5, CiteScore 0.6, SJR 0.346, SNIP 2.54. Subject areas: FILM, FILM, RADIO, TELEVISION, N/A, RADIO. tlooto lists 188 papers from this journal.
